In the last few years, a wave of retiring baby boomers and high rates of interest have helped gas record-breaking sales in the annuity market. From 2022 to 2024, annuity sales covered $1.1 trillion, according to Limra, a worldwide research company for the insurance industry. In 2023 alone, annuity sales enhanced 23 percent over the prior year.
With even more prospective rate of interest cuts coming up, uncomplicated fixed annuities which often tend to be much less complex than other options on the marketplace may become less attracting customers because of their subsiding prices. In their place, various other ranges, such as index-linked annuities, may see a bump as customers look for to catch market development.
These rate walks provided insurance provider space to offer more attractive terms on fixed and fixed-index annuities. "Interest prices on repaired annuities likewise increased, making them an attractive investment," states Hodgens. Also after the supply market rebounded, netting a 24 percent gain in 2023, remaining fears of an economic crisis maintained annuities in the limelight.
Other factors likewise contributed to the annuity sales boom, including even more banks now supplying the items, states Sheryl J. Moore, CEO of Wink Inc., an insurance policy marketing research firm. "Customers are becoming aware of annuities greater than they would certainly've in the past," she says. It's additionally simpler to purchase an annuity than it utilized to be.
"Literally, you can obtain an annuity with your agent with an iPad and the annuity is authorized after completing an online type," Moore says. "It utilized to take weeks to get an annuity with the issue procedure." Set annuities have propelled the recent growth in the annuity market, standing for over 40 percent of sales in 2023.
However Limra is expecting a draw back in the appeal of dealt with annuities in 2025. Sales of fixed-rate deferred annuities are expected to drop 15 percent to 25 percent as rate of interest decrease. Still, repaired annuities have not lost their shimmer fairly yet and are supplying conservative capitalists an eye-catching return of more than 5 percent for currently.

Variable annuities when controlled the market, but that's changed in a large way. These items experienced their worst sales on record in 2023, dropping 17 percent contrasted to 2022, according to Limra.
Unlike repaired annuities, which supply drawback defense, or FIAs, which stabilize security with some growth capacity, variable annuities offer little to no protection from market loss unless riders are added at an added expense. For capitalists whose top concern is protecting funding, variable annuities merely don't measure up. These items are additionally infamously complex with a background of high fees and significant abandonment charges.
When the market broke down, these bikers came to be obligations for insurance firms due to the fact that their ensured values exceeded the annuity account values. "So insurance provider repriced their cyclists to have less attractive features for a greater price," says Moore. While the sector has made some initiatives to improve openness and decrease expenses, the product's past has soured several customers and financial advisors, who still view variable annuities with apprehension.
RILAs offer customers a lot higher caps than fixed-index annuities. Just how can insurance provider afford to do this? Insurers generate income in other methods off RILAs, typically by paying financiers much less than what they earn on their investments, according to an evaluation by the SEC. While RILAs seem like a wonderful offer what's not to love around higher possible returns with less fees? it is essential to understand what you're signing up for if you're in the marketplace this year.
For instance, the large range of crediting methods utilized by RILAs can make it tough to contrast one product to an additional. Higher caps on returns likewise include a trade-off: You tackle some danger of loss past a set flooring or buffer. This buffer guards your account from the initial portion of losses, normally 10 to 20 percent, yet afterwards, you'll lose money.
